Subject: AddressPilot widget cut-over complete

Hello plugin authors,

As of last night, the Kestrelmark AddressPilot autocomplete widget is fully served from the new Larkspur cluster. The legacy endpoint now returns a deprecation header and will be retired next quarter. Please verify that your plugins pass the new session token on every keystroke request, as unscoped calls are throttled aggressively. Response shapes are unchanged, but latency budgets tightened. For your cut-over testing, apply the configuration values below exactly as shown.

config for hahig-yaweg:
pelix:
  pin: 0965
  tenant: tamion
  seal: seal_0ef74e9c
  metrics_host: metrics.pelix.lumiclabs.local
  standby_team: fraiel
  escalation: rusir-lamox
  nonce: eae88a

Notification fan-out on Pushgrove saturates under burst load. Releases must not ship while the backpressure queue exceeds 80% on the Tellvane dashboard. If it does, pause the rollout, drain via the throttle toggle, and wait for two green cycles. Never force-publish; the fan-out workers will drop shards silently. Escalation goes through the Relay Ops rotation. To unlock the throttle toggle in an emergency, the vault requires the recovery passphrase below.

strongbox words: kelion-ralvan-casix-aldeth-gorius-kelath-isteth-tamwyn-novok-queniel-druok-quenok-wenael

The Parcelhound tracking webhook fires a POST to your registered endpoint whenever a shipment changes state. For your review: payloads are signed, retries back off exponentially, and events are idempotent by delivery ID. Calls back into the Parcelhound internal status API must authenticate with the service key below, rotated quarterly:

service key, faweg-kafof: kto15_x0DMikHytOhBs1e